Part V: The Junkyard

It's been long since the last time he had spent time in a bar, especially one filled with scum. All those suspicious glances, hostile stares, nothing he had missed about places like this. Walking straight to the bar, he knew what happened to strangers in such places, especially ones with valuable cargo or unique ships. That's one thing he hated about Zoner bars - No weapons allowed, and yet, the ones with right contacts could always smuggle a handgun in with no trouble. Junker bases however, was a complete free-for-all. People could grab whatever they wanted long as they didn't make a mess of it, and those unlucky enough not to make it, simply ended up being the poor victims of "airlock malfunction", with no one really asking questions about how any of it happened.

A bottle of beer was the one thing he needed to keep things in perspective, and of course give him an excuse to get some useful information out of the bartender. Leaning toward the bar, with the bottle in his hands, he could easily hear the whispers behind his back. The bunch of scum probably talking about the stranger who had docked with a Katana less than half an hour ago, but clearly was not a Kusarian. He could bet all his cash that sooner or later someone would approach him, trying to start a small-talk just to get some answers out of him, to see who he is and where he's got the ship from. He was not a stranger to that place, but not with his new face. He looked nothing like the worthless pirate he was, back when he frequented that bar. No more leather jacket, no more jeans. Now he wouldn't take his flight suit off in public, so everyone could tell he's not a no-one.

He had learned the one secret to dealing with insecurity through the time he had spent in shady corners of Sirius - He knew the one way of feeling secured, was making everyone else feel unsecured. He knew the trick was to either ignore a hostile stare, or stare back long enough so the other stranger decides to finally break off and look away. That way, no one dared approach him, and that was enough time for him to get the bartender talking and find out about all he needed. The bartender wasn't the talkative type, or maybe he just wasn't friendly toward 'foreigners', but he finally told him about the ex-Hacker with a small equipment shop who could hack his ship's navmap for him and update it with charted files of surrounding star systems. That was his start, to make sure his memory won't fail him, and even if it does, a short glance at the navmap would solve the problem.
